Google Grant : Free AdWords Advertising for Non-profit Organizations

Google Grants has awarded Google AdWords advertising to hundreds of non-profit groups whose missions range from animal welfare to literacy, from supporting homeless children to promoting HIV education. And this is your chance to advertise on the web to increase site traffic.

In the United States, Organizations must have current 501(c)(3) status, as assigned by the Internal Revenue Service to be considered for a Google Grant. They are not currently accepting applications from charitable organizations based outside the U.S. Organizations already participating in the Google AdSense program are not eligible for Google Grants consideration. In addition, organizations that are either religious or political in nature are not eligible. Read the program details and FAQ. They select Google Grants recipients every quarter.
